Transaction 86855f9936bb25186188cb54aa0506cf9ad714f405104fae8b8c4031b18760d0
1 Input
1 Output
-
86855f9936bb25186188cb54aa0506cf9ad714f405104fae8b8c4031b18760d0:0
- value
- 1354753
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dcb2c82f6b5a33da43a9cbbfbfab5c89808175ec OP_EQUAL
- address
- 3MoxkjdHcc7fUsz68HzK6d25wxw4Medu4d